Pigeon Peas (red Gram) (Raw)

Pigeon Peas (red Gram) (Raw) is a Legumes and Legume Products food providing 343 kcal per 100g, making it calorie-dense compared to similar foods. It is an excellent source of Copper (117% DV) and Folate (114% DV). With 21.7g of protein per 100g, it ranks among higher-protein options in its category.

Nutrition Facts per 100g
| Water | 10.6 | G |
| Energy | 343 | KCAL |
| Protein | 21.7 | G |
| Total lipid (fat) | 1.5 | G |
| Carbohydrate, by difference | 62.8 | G |
| Fiber, total dietary | 15.0 | G |
| Cholesterol | 0 | MG |
| Vitamin C, total ascorbic acid | 0 | MG |
| Thiamin | 0.64 | MG |
| Riboflavin | 0.19 | MG |
| Niacin | 3.0 | MG |
| Vitamin B-6 | 0.28 | MG |
| Folate, total | 456 | UG |
| Vitamin B-12 | 0 | UG |
| Vitamin A, RAE | 1.0 | UG |
| Vitamin D (D2 + D3) | 0 | UG |
| Calcium, Ca | 130 | MG |
| Iron, Fe | 5.2 | MG |
| Magnesium, Mg | 183 | MG |
| Phosphorus, P | 367 | MG |
| Potassium, K | 1392 | MG |
| Sodium, Na | 17.0 | MG |
| Zinc, Zn | 2.8 | MG |
| Copper, Cu | 1.1 | MG |
| Manganese, Mn | 1.8 | MG |
| Selenium, Se | 8.2 | UG |
| Energy | 1435 | kJ |
| Ash | 3.5 | G |
| Pantothenic acid | 1.3 | MG |
| Folic acid | 0 | UG |
| Folate, food | 456 | UG |
| Folate, DFE | 456 | UG |
| Retinol | 0 | UG |
| Vitamin A, IU | 28.0 | IU |
| Vitamin D (D2 + D3), International Units | 0 | IU |
| Fatty acids, total saturated | 0.33 | G |
| SFA 16:0 | 0.31 | G |
| SFA 18:0 | 0.02 | G |
| Fatty acids, total monounsaturated | 0.01 | G |
| MUFA 18:1 | 0.01 | G |
| Fatty acids, total polyunsaturated | 0.81 | G |
| PUFA 18:2 | 0.78 | G |
| PUFA 18:3 | 0.04 | G |
| Fatty acids, total trans | 0 | G |
| Tryptophan | 0.21 | G |
| Threonine | 0.77 | G |
| Isoleucine | 0.79 | G |
| Leucine | 1.5 | G |
| Lysine | 1.5 | G |
| Methionine | 0.24 | G |
| Cystine | 0.25 | G |
| Phenylalanine | 1.9 | G |
| Tyrosine | 0.54 | G |
| Valine | 0.94 | G |
| Arginine | 1.3 | G |
| Histidine | 0.77 | G |
| Alanine | 0.97 | G |
| Aspartic acid | 2.1 | G |
| Glutamic acid | 5.0 | G |
| Glycine | 0.80 | G |
| Proline | 0.95 | G |
| Serine | 1.0 | G |
